Transaction 041e42986957eb9c601361d01f2b0c21a21d1986b668440e6a0107eaf14cf110
1 Input
1 Output
-
041e42986957eb9c601361d01f2b0c21a21d1986b668440e6a0107eaf14cf110:0
- value
- 9068735238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c7ccb1a72b085f57ee7b0c019da18b509ab1649 OP_EQUAL
- address
- MDQzGjcaZ9oxuwKpPecvtFCFJzXuC8gKJx